Abstract
The utility model discloses an all-directional cleaning toothbrush, which comprises a shell, a handle, a first gear, a micro motor, a second gear, a brush belt, a first tooth, a vibration device and an ultrasonic device, wherein the shell is divided into an inner shell and an outer shell, and the top of the inner shell and the top of the outer shell are rotationally connected through a rotating shaft seat; through the casing, the handle, first gear, micro motor, the second gear, the brush hair area, first tooth, vibration equipment, the setting of ultrasonic equipment and pivot seat, the effect of founding an all-round washing toothbrush jointly has been reached, wherein, setting through the pivot seat, can convenient to use person adjust according to user's profile of tooth, through the handle, first gear, micro motor, the second gear, the setting of brush hair area and first tooth, it only needs to carry out the automation with the tooth interlock at the internal surface in brush hair area to have reached the user and brushes teeth, and this method of brushing teeth does not need manual back and forth operation can carry out the washing on all-round inside and outside four sides to the tooth.

Background
The toothbrush is a cleaning article, is a handle type brush, is used for adding toothpaste on the brush and then repeatedly brushing all parts of teeth, and the earliest toothbrush comes from China;
the ancestors of the human beings have the habit of gargling and brushing teeth in the morning. The first tool for cleaning the oral cavity, the tooth bar, was found in the king grave of the u-ercheng bang of Sumeiren 3000 A.G., one tooth bar could be used for two weeks. In ancient Greece and Roman times, people use animal bone ash as tooth powder to clean oral cavity, and some original tribes use charcoal, salt water, fine sand and tree branches to clean teeth. One end is smashed into a brush shape for cleaning slits between teeth and brushing teeth, which is called Miswak and is a natural toothbrush, according to the analysis of scientists, the branch contains fluorine and saponin, and can prevent decayed teeth and has the function of relieving pain;
in people's everyday mouth life, a toothbrush is one of indispensable toiletries. Most of existing toothbrushes are single-head and handle toothbrushes, and teeth are cleaned by means of mechanical actions of wrists. When the toothbrush is used for brushing teeth, a user holds the handle to enable the toothbrush bristles to be in contact with the teeth of the user, and the toothbrush is reciprocated left and right or up and down to clean the tooth surfaces in contact with the toothbrush bristles.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ide an all-round washing toothbrush to the operation of utilizing this kind of toothbrush to brush teeth that proposes in solving above-mentioned background is more loaded down with trivial details, omits the position easily, can not all-round problem of cleaning the tooth effectively.
In order to achieve the above object, the utility model provides a following technical scheme: an omnibearing cleaning toothbrush comprises a shell, a handle, a first gear, a micro motor, a second gear, a bristle belt, a first tooth, a vibration device and an ultrasonic device, the shell is divided into an inner shell and an outer shell, the tops of the inner shell and the outer shell are rotationally connected through a rotating shaft seat, the bottom of the shell is fixedly connected with a handle, the bottom of the inner cavity of the shell is rotatably connected with a first gear through a bearing, the top of the inner cavity of the handle is provided with a micro motor, the output end of the micro motor is welded with a second gear, the second gear is meshed with the first gear, a bristle belt is arranged in the inner cavity of the shell, first teeth are arranged on the outer surface of the bristle belt, first tooth and first gear engagement are connected, housing face's right side is provided with vibrations equipment, housing face's left side is provided with ultrasonic equipment.
Preferably, the inner cavity of the shell is located at the top of the bristle belt and is rotatably connected with a third gear through a bearing, and second teeth are arranged on the surface of the third gear and are in meshed connection with the first teeth.
Preferably, the top of the inner cavity of the shell is rotatably connected with a tensioning pulley through a rotating shaft, the bristle belt is sleeved on the surface of the tensioning pulley, the bristle belt is connected with the tensioning pulley in a sliding manner, and the number of the tensioning pulleys is two.
Preferably, the battery is installed to the bottom of handle inner chamber, the electrical output of battery passes through the wire and respectively with vibrations equipment, ultrasonic equipment and micro motor's electrical output electric connection.
Preferably, the surface of the handle is provided with a switch, and the electrical output end of the switch is electrically connected with the electrical input end of the battery through a wire.
